How to conjugate proliferar in Indicative Past Perfect in Spanish

proliferar
to proliferate
regular verb

Proliferar means to increase rapidly in number or spread widely. It is often used to describe the rapid growth or multiplication of things such as ideas, organisms, or phenomena.

How to conjugate proliferar in Indicative Past Perfect

El Pretérito Pluscuamperfecto - used to talk about actions that happened before another action in the past

Indicative Past Perfect Conjugations

PronounConjugation
Yo
había proliferado
habías proliferado
Él / Ella / Usted
había proliferado
Nosotros / Nosotras
habíamos proliferado
Vosotros / Vosotras
habíais proliferado
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
habían proliferado

Examples of proliferar in Indicative Past Perfect

Yo
Ya había proliferado antes de la crisis.
It had already proliferated before the crisis.
Tú habías proliferado en esa área.
You had proliferated in that area.
Él / Ella / Usted
Ella había proliferado rápidamente.
She had proliferated quickly.
Nosotros / Nosotras
Nosotros habíamos proliferado en el mercado.
We had proliferated in the market.
Vosotros / Vosotras
Vosotros habíais proliferado mucho.
You all had proliferated a lot.
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
Ellos habían proliferado antes del control.
They had proliferated before the control.
